Case Name : Vivo Mobile India Private Limited Vs ACIT & Anr (Delhi High Court)
Related Assessment Year : 2018-19
Become a Premium member to Download. If you are already a Premium member, Login here to access.
Vivo Mobile India Private Limited Vs ACIT & Anr (Delhi High Court) Delhi High Court ruled in Vivo Mobile India Private Limited vs. ACIT & Anr that reassessment proceedings under Section 148A of the Income Tax Act were invalid due to a violation of natural justice. The case arose when tax authorities issued a notice under Section 148A(b) to Vivo Mobile India for the assessment year 2018-19, citing transactions with a non-existent entity, M/s.
